Maison >Problème commun >Quelles sont les commandes de suppression Linux ?
Linux est un système d'exploitation open source largement utilisé dans les serveurs, les ordinateurs personnels et d'autres domaines. Dans les systèmes Linux, de nombreuses commandes différentes peuvent être utilisées pour supprimer des fichiers, des répertoires et des liens. Cet article présentera certaines commandes de suppression Linux couramment utilisées et leur utilisation.
1. Commande rm : La commande rm est utilisée pour supprimer des fichiers et des répertoires. Sa syntaxe de base est la suivante :
rm [options] nom de fichier/nom de répertoire
Options :
-r : supprimer récursivement le répertoire et son contenu
-f : suppression forcée, aucune invite de confirmation
-i : suppression interactive , demander une confirmation avant la suppression
Exemple :
Supprimer le fichier : rm file.txt
Supprimer le répertoire : rm -r directory
2. Commande rmdir : La commande rmdir est utilisée pour supprimer les répertoires vides. Sa syntaxe de base est :
rmdir [options] Nom du répertoire
Options :
-p : Supprimer récursivement le répertoire et supprimer son répertoire parent (s'il est vide)
Exemple :
Supprimer le répertoire vide : répertoire rmdir
3 . Commande unlink : La commande unlink est utilisée pour supprimer des fichiers ou des liens symboliques. La syntaxe de base est la suivante :
dissocier le nom du fichier/nom du lien symbolique
Exemple :
Supprimer le fichier : dissocier le fichier.txt
Supprimer le lien symbolique : dissocier le lien
4. et exécutez-les Actions correspondantes, y compris la suppression. La syntaxe de base est la suivante :
find directory-name "file name" -exec rm {} ;
Exemple :
Supprimez tous les fichiers se terminant par .txt dans le répertoire actuel : find -name "*.txt" -exec. rm {} ;
5. Commande shred : La commande shred est utilisée pour supprimer des fichiers en toute sécurité, c'est-à-dire supprimer complètement le fichier et écraser son contenu. Sa syntaxe de base est :
shred [options] Nom du fichier
Options :
-u : Écraser le contenu du fichier après l'avoir supprimé
-n : Spécifiez le nombre d'écrasements, la valeur par défaut est 3 fois
Exemple :
Supprimer des fichiers en toute sécurité :shred -u file.txt
Résumé :
Cet article présente certaines commandes de suppression Linux couramment utilisées, notamment rm, rmdir, unlink, find et shred. Ces commandes peuvent être utilisées pour supprimer des fichiers, des répertoires et des liens, offrant différentes options et fonctions pour répondre à différents besoins. Lorsque vous utilisez ces commandes, vous devez agir avec prudence pour vous assurer que les fichiers ou répertoires corrects sont supprimés afin d'éviter des pertes irréparables. .
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!